Small Business Owners
Sometimes, it’s the only device in the office. One laptop for invoices by day, Steam by night. Reliability beats specs. Mid-range RTX 4050 or even integrated RDNA 3 graphics are enough for occasional gaming relief.
Their challenge is finding models serviceable beyond warranty in places where replacement parts take months to arrive.

Where It Falls Short
Thermals remain the eternal villain. The smaller the chassis, the louder the reckoning. Even premium laptops betray their price once pushed past 90°C — fans roar, palm rests warm, and some models throttle mid-match.
Then there’s the illusion of portability. A three-kilogram powerhouse still counts as “laptop” technically, but try slipping it into a messenger bag during a train rush. Battery life too — rarely above four to six hours under normal conditions.
Manufacturers talk big about hybrid mode efficiency, yet anyone who’s watched percentages drop mid-project knows the truth feels humbler.

Pricing & Accessibility
At the lower end, around $800–$1000, AMD-powered laptops like the HP Victus 16 or Lenovo LOQ offer respectable 1080p gaming at medium settings. For many students, that’s the realistic sweet spot, frames without financial crisis.
Moving up, $1300-$1800 gets you machines like the ASUS ROG Zephyrus G14 or Dell G16, where metal builds meet efficient cooling and RTX 4060/4070 options. They tread that tricky line: portable yet uncompromising.
Anything above $2200 (Razer Blade 16, Alienware x16, or MSI Stealth series) enters prestige territory with spectacular displays, per-key lighting, meticulous thermals. But these are niche indulgences, often bought as much for design as performance.

In developing regions, pricing gaps widen painfully due to import taxes. A mid-range U.S. laptop can cost the equivalent of two months’ salary elsewhere. That’s why refurbished or locally assembled options have become quiet heroes, democratizing access, one thermal paste tube at a time.
